They are all family III Smile figures. There are 3 different Smile coos and one of them, the 1c, not listed on Wolff's guide, often comes with light limbs which can be mistaken for the light poch paint.

There is actually a debate as to whether there is a PBP yoda with most people thinking PBP packed the Lili Ledy Regresso yoda on PBP cards.

There is an POCH Greyhead Yoda with a family I Kader CoO and a POCH Apple with family II Unitoy CoO. But both of these are quite distinctive.

There are some POCH hybrid combos with a combination of Unitoy and Kader bodies, heads and limbs but again the paint on the limbs is key.

Smile, Unitoy and Kader were the 3 Hong Kong factories that made Yoda Kenner Star Wars figures.

Have a look at Wolff's guide
https://swspaceclub.com/wbobafett/coo-guide-3-0/esb/yoda/#a

Family I = Kader
Family II = Unitoy
Family III = Smile

Family I moulds were passed to Lili Ledy in Mexico to make the Regresso Yoda. Family II moulds were used to make the Euro no coo, POTF and Meccanno figures.
